Abstract
The utility model discloses an upper magnetic stirring apparatus which comprises a drive mechanism, a stirring shaft as well as stirring blades and also comprises an internal magnetic shaft, an external magnetic shaft and an isolating sleeve, wherein, the stirring blades are arranged on the stirring shaft; the isolating sleeve is welded with the top part of a pot into a whole; the internal magnetic shaft is arranged in the isolating sleeve; the external magnetic shaft is arranged outside the isolating sleeve; a permanent magnet is arranged on the internal magnetic shaft; a permanent magnet is arranged at one end of the external magnetic shaft, which is corresponding to the internal magnetic shaft; a center locating shaft is arranged at the lower part of the isolating sleeve; the external magnetic shaft is arranged and positioned on the center locating shaft of the isolating sleeve through a bearing; the external magnetic shaft is fixedly connected with the stirring shaft the length of which reaches to the bottom of the seal pot. With the upper magnetic stirring apparatus, the mechanical transmission in the prior art is changed into the magnetic transmission torque, the isolating sleeve is integrated with the top of the pot, no mechanical sealing is needed, and no leakage exists, thereby satisfying the stirring demand of the sanitary medicine.
Description
Technical field
The utility model relates to a kind of agitating device, particularly a kind of pharmaceutical sanitary field that is applied in, the last magnetic stirring apparatus that stirs by the magnetic force transmission.
Background technology
Traditional mechanical agitator is to adopt machine driving to transmit moment of torsion, drives shaft and stirrer paddle.Frame is installed on the stirred vessel, motor reducer is fixed on the frame of stirred vessel, rigid bearing is arranged in the middle of the frame, shaft is divided into major axis and minor axis, minor axis one end of shaft links to each other with the output shaft of motor reducer, the other end extend into stirred vessel inside, links to each other with major axis by shaft coupling, between shaft and the stirred vessel mechanical seal is installed.For higher stirred vessel, need bearing or pull bar be installed in the stirred vessel bottom, to prevent the swing of shaft.Because the mechanical seal of installing between shaft and the stirred vessel belongs to movable sealing, there is the hidden danger of leakage, mechanical seal simultaneously belongs to easily-consumed products, and often maintenance and maintenance do not meet the requirement that allows leakage anything but of special industry.
